Post-doc (f/m/d) on engineering fluorescent proteins and bacteria based materials optoelectronics

25.07.2024, Wissenschaftliches Personal

The Chair of Biogenic Functional Materials (BFM) at the Technische Universität München (TUM) is looking for a new member! The successful candidate will be offered a 2-year contract with the possibility of further extensions. We offer a competitive salary and benefits commensurate with experience and seniority in accordance with the Tarifvertrag für den öffentlichen Dienst des Freistaates Bayern - TV-L E13 (100%).

Requirement:

We offer a deep immersion in bio-based energy technologies; the candidate will learn and live the translational perspective of designing biomaterials for sustainable energy-related applications every day.

Qualifications:

  • High motivation and commitment to scientific excellence.
  • Master's Degree/(10 semester diploma) and PhD in Biochemistry/Biotechnology/Chemistry/ Materials Science/Synthetic Biology or related disciplines.
  • Team skills and enthusiasm for working in a multidisciplinary, collaborative environment are required.
  • Experience in engineering protein (cloning, expression, bacterial production, protein purification, etc.) and bacteria (microbial genetic tools, upstream (functional gene acquisition) and downstream (heterogeneous expression), evolvability etc.) required.
  • Experience in protein or enzyme chemistry will be judged positively.
  • Experience in handling and spectroscopic/mechanical/thermal characterization of polymer composites will be viewed favorably.
  • Previous experience with biopolymers, polymers and additives for protein or enzyme stabilization is welcome.
  • Excellent English language skills (fully fluent in writing and speaking). No knowledge of German is perfectly acceptable (free lessons will be provided).
